    AnnotationAlthough spectral methods proved to be numerical methods that can significantly speed up the computation of solutions of systems of reaction-diffusion equations, finite difference and finite element methods still prevail as the most widespread methods. This contribution offers comparison of the performance of the Fourier spectral method with finite element method for reaction-diffusion system modeling the generation of pigment patterns on the coat of the leopard.
